A gas is in a flexible container (volume can change but no gas can escape) at constant pressure. If 1 liter of gas at 300 K is cooled to 100 K (and assuming that it does not condense to a liquid!), what is the volume (in liters) of the gas at 100 K?

Answers

The volume of the gas at 100K If 1 liter of gas at 300 K is cooled to 100K is 0.33L.

How to calculate volume?

The volume of a gas can be calculated using the following formula:

V1/T1 = V2/T2

Where;

V1 = initial volumeV2 = final volumeT1 = initial temperatureT2 = final temperature

According to this question, a gas is in a flexible container. If 1 liter of gas at 300K is cooled to 100K. The volume of the gas is calculated as follows:

1/300 = V2/100

100 × 1 = 300V2

100 = 300V2

V2 = 100/300

V2 = 0.33L

Therefore, the volume of the gas at 100K If 1 liter of gas at 300 K is cooled to 100K is 0.33L.

Question 1
Given the equation: Q = mcAT
Q = heat (in Joules)
m = mass (in grams)
C = 4.18 (specific heat capacity)
AT change in temperature (°C)
How many Joules of heat energy are absorbed when 200 grams of water are heated from 20 C to 60 C.

Question 1Given the equation: Q = mcATQ = heat (in Joules)m = mass (in grams)C = 4.18 (specific heat

Answers

The amount of heat energy absorbed when 200 grams of water are heated from 20 C to 60 C is 33,440 Joules.

To find the amount of heat energy absorbed when 200 grams of water are heated from 20 C to 60 C, we can use the equation Q = mcAT.
First, we need to find the value of m, which is the mass of the water in grams. In this case, it is given as 200 grams.
Next, we need to find the value of AT, which is the change in temperature in degrees Celsius.

This can be calculated by subtracting the initial temperature from the final temperature, which gives us 60 C - 20 C = 40 C.
The specific heat capacity of water, C, is given as 4.18 Joules per gram per degree Celsius.
Now we can plug in the values into the equation:
Q = mcAT
Q = (200 g) x (4.18 J/g°C) x (40°C)
Q = 33,440 J
Therefore, the amount of heat energy absorbed when 200 grams of water are heated from 20 C to 60 C is 33,440 Joules.

Which one of the following statements is true concerning the ratio of the molar heat capacities Cp/Cv for an ideal gas?
A) The ratio is always less than 1. D) The ratio is always 1.
B) The ratio is sometimes less than 1. E) The ratio is always greater than 1.
C) The ratio is sometimes greater than 1.

Answers

The ratio of the molar heat capacities Cp/Cv for an ideal gas C) The ratio is sometimes greater than 1.

The ratio of the molar heat capacities Cp/Cv for an ideal gas is known as the adiabatic index or heat capacity ratio, denoted by the symbol γ (gamma). The molar heat capacities represent the amount of heat required to raise the temperature of one mole of the gas by one degree Celsius under constant pressure (Cp) or constant volume (Cv) conditions.

For an ideal gas, the molar heat capacity Cp is always greater than Cv because, at constant pressure, the gas is allowed to expand as it is heated, and some of the energy is used to do work against the external pressure. On the other hand, at constant volume, the gas cannot expand, and all of the energy is used to increase the internal energy (temperature) of the gas. Therefore, Cp > Cv and the ratio Cp/Cv (γ) is always greater than 1.

Different gases have different values of γ depending on their molecular structure. Monoatomic gases like helium or argon have a γ value of approximately 5/3 (1.67), while diatomic gases like nitrogen or oxygen have a γ value of approximately 7/5 (1.4). The value of γ can change with temperature, but it is always greater than 1 for an ideal gas.

The ΔHfus of silver is 11.30 kJ⋅mol−1 , and its ΔSfus is 9.150 J⋅mol−1⋅K−1 . What is the melting point of silver?

Answers

Answer:

\(T=1235K=962\°C\)

Explanation:

Hello,

In this case, from thermodynamics, it is widely known that the entropy of fusion is defined in terms of the enthalpy of fusion at the fusion temperature (melting point) as shown below:

\(\Delta _fS=\frac{\Delta _fH}{T}\)

Thus, solving for the melting point:

\(T=\frac{\Delta _fH}{\Delta _fS}\)

Hence, for silver:

\(T=\frac{11.30kJ/(mol)*\frac{1000J}{1kJ} }{9.150J/(mol*K)} \\\\T=1235K=962\°C\)

Which is a typical high temperature for a metal such as silver.
